TL062CDT

STMicroelectronics · FET InputAmplifiers · SO-8

TL062CDT from STMicroelectronics, in a SO-8. Pinout and pin descriptions extracted from the manufacturer datasheet by ds2sf; symbol, footprint, and 3D from KiCad-official CAD.

Pinout

Pin Name Type Function
1 OUT1 output Output of op-amp channel 1. Push-pull output with short-circuit protection to ground or either supply; typical output swing 27 V p-p into 10 kΩ at VCC = ±15 V.
2 IN1- input Inverting input of op-amp channel 1. High-impedance JFET gate input (typ. 10^12 Ω); input bias current 30 pA typ. Differential input voltage rating ±30 V.
3 IN1+ input Non-inverting input of op-amp channel 1. High-impedance JFET gate input; common-mode range typ. +15/-12 V at VCC = ±15 V. Input voltage must not exceed the magnitude of the supply or 15 V.
4 VCC- power_in Negative supply rail (or GND in single-supply operation). Operating range gives a total VCC of 6 V to 36 V (i.e. down to -18 V with respect to the mid-supply reference).
5 IN2+ input Non-inverting input of op-amp channel 2. High-impedance JFET gate input; common-mode range typ. +15/-12 V at VCC = ±15 V.
6 IN2- input Inverting input of op-amp channel 2. High-impedance JFET gate input (typ. 10^12 Ω); input bias current 30 pA typ.
7 OUT2 output Output of op-amp channel 2. Push-pull output with short-circuit protection; typical output swing 27 V p-p into 10 kΩ at VCC = ±15 V. Slew rate 3.5 V/µs typ.
8 VCC+ power_in Positive supply rail. Absolute maximum ±18 V; total supply 6 V to 36 V. Supply current only 200 µA typ. (250 µA max) for both channels with no load.
